The Sri Lanka Open Source Services Market is experiencing steady growth driven by increasing adoption of open source software solutions across various industries. Companies in Sri Lanka are turning to open source services for cost-effective and customizable solutions, reducing dependency on proprietary software. Key players in the market offer a wide range of services including implementation, customization, support, and training for open source software such as Linux, Apache, MySQL, and various content management systems. The market is witnessing a rise in demand for open source services in areas such as cloud computing, big data analytics, and enterprise resource planning. Government initiatives promoting the use of open source software further contribute to the market growth. Overall, the Sri Lanka Open Source Services Market presents opportunities for both established and emerging service providers to cater to the evolving needs of businesses in the region.

In the Sri Lanka Open Source Services Market, several challenges are faced, including a lack of awareness and understanding of open source technologies among businesses and organizations. This results in lower adoption rates and reluctance to invest in open source solutions. Additionally, the availability of skilled professionals proficient in open source technologies is limited, leading to a shortage of talent in the market. Furthermore, the perception of open source software being less reliable or secure compared to proprietary software hinders its widespread acceptance. Addressing these challenges through education and training programs, promoting the benefits of open source technologies, and nurturing a pool of skilled professionals are essential steps to drive growth and innovation in the Sri Lanka Open Source Services Market.

The Sri Lankan government has been supportive of the Open Source Services Market through various policies and initiatives aimed at promoting innovation and technology development. In recent years, the government has encouraged the use of open-source software in public sector projects to reduce costs and enhance efficiency. Additionally, there are initiatives to provide training and support for local developers to create open-source solutions. The government also promotes collaboration between industry stakeholders and academia to drive research and development in the open-source sector. Overall, the government`s policies aim to create a conducive environment for the growth of the Open Source Services Market in Sri Lanka by fostering a culture of innovation and technology adoption.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
